Kennesaw Turf Conditions

Kennesaw's red clay is beautiful but unforgiving. It compacts easily, drains poorly in heavy rain, and bakes rock-hard during our hot summers. Before we install artificial turf, we address the base layer properly—this is non-negotiable in Cobb County. Poor drainage means water pooling, algae growth, and eventually, a turf surface that feels mushy. We use engineered base materials that work with our local soil conditions, not against them. Sun exposure varies wildly across Kennesaw neighborhoods. Properties near Stilesboro and Due West tend to have mature tree canopies, which actually helps during peak summer heat but can trap moisture. Legacy Park lots are more open, which means more direct sunlight and faster drying times. We assess each yard individually because one-size-fits-all installations fail here. Dog owners especially benefit from artificial turf in our area—it eliminates the mud that comes from that clay soil, resists urine damage far better than natural grass, and handles constant foot traffic without wearing bare patches. Many Kennesaw HOAs have specific guidelines about turf appearance and pile height, so we make sure your installation meets those standards. Your yard size and drainage patterns matter too. Smaller lots near town centers need different specifications than larger properties on the mountain side.

Frequently Asked Questions

Will artificial turf handle Kennesaw's summer heat and intense sun?

Absolutely. Our synthetic lawns are engineered for Georgia heat and won't fade or degrade like cheaper alternatives. With 78+ days annually above 90 degrees, premium turf with UV-stabilized fibers is essential. The turf itself won't 'cook' your feet—we install proper infill and base layers that manage heat absorption. Dogs appreciate this because they can actually spend time outside without burning their paws on scorching natural grass.

How does artificial turf drain on Cobb County's red clay?

This is critical in Kennesaw. We install a engineered drainage system beneath the turf that prevents water from pooling in our heavy clay soil. Without proper drainage infrastructure, moisture gets trapped and causes mold and deterioration. Our base preparation accounts for Cobb County's specific soil composition, ensuring water moves through the system efficiently even during our summer thunderstorms.

Is artificial turf safe for dogs in Kennesaw?

Yes, when installed correctly. Kennesaw dog owners love artificial turf because it eliminates muddy paws from that red clay, resists urine damage, and provides consistent footing. We use non-toxic infill materials and ensure proper drainage so urine doesn't pool. Your dog gets a clean, comfortable play surface that handles wear and tear without developing bare patches.

Do Kennesaw HOAs allow artificial turf?

Most do, but guidelines vary by neighborhood—Legacy Park, Stilesboro, and Due West have different requirements. Some HOAs specify pile height, blade color, or perimeter edging. We're familiar with local restrictions and handle all the documentation. Before installation, we verify your specific HOA rules and ensure your turf meets their standards.
